데이터 마이그레이션 작업 실행 하려면 Relational Migrator 대상 데이터베이스 에서 역할 가진 MongoDB 계정 자격 증명 필요합니다.readWrite
이 페이지에서는 MongoDB database 에서 사용자를 만드는 절차에 대해 설명합니다.
단계
Relational Migrator Atlas cluster 또는 온프레미스 배포서버 에 연결할 수 있습니다. 배포서버 유형에 해당하는 탭 선택합니다.
5
아래의 상단 텍스트 필드 에 새 사용자의 Password Authentication사용자 이름 migrator-service
를 입력합니다.
를 mongosh
사용하여 데이터 마이그레이션 대상 데이터베이스 readWrite
에 대한 액세스 있는 사용자 계정을 프로비저닝합니다.
예시 명령은 기본값 포트 27017
의 localhost
에서 배포서버 실행 MongoEnterprises
데이터베이스 액세스 할 사용자를 생성한다고 가정합니다.
을(를) 사용하여 MongoDB 에 연결하는 mongosh
방법에대한 자세한 내용은 MongoDB 배포에 연결하기를 참조하세요.
1
다음을 사용하여 배포서버 에 연결합니다. mongosh
관리 및 데이터베이스에서 createUser를 실행 수 있는 계정을 사용해야 합니다.MongoEnterprises
mongosh "mongodb://myadminuser:myadminpassword@localhost:27017/admin"
2
인증 위해 데이터베이스 에 서비스 admin
사용자를 생성합니다.
다음 명령을 실행하여 선택한 비밀번호와 MongoEnterprises
데이터베이스 에 대한 readWrite
액세스 가진 migrator-service
사용자를 생성합니다.
use admin db.createUser( { user: "migrator-service", pwd: "password", roles:[{role: "readWrite" , db:"MongoEnterprises"}] } )
3
데이터베이스 에 동일한 MongoEnterprises
사용자 생성
use MongoEnterprises db.createUser( { user: "migrator-service", pwd: "password", roles:[{role: "readWrite" , db:"MongoEnterprises"}] } )